    Curriculum pace

    N/A

    Standard-enriched
    Broadly-speaking, the main curriculum -- like that of most schools -- paces the provincially-outlined one. This pace is steady and set by the teachers and school. The curriculum might still be enriched in various ways: covering topics more in-depth and with more vigor than the provincial one, or covering a broader selection of topics.

    Academic culture

    N/A

    Supportive
    A school with a “supportive” academic culture focuses more on process than short-term outcomes: academic performance is a welcomed side-benefit, but not the driving focus. This does not mean the school lacks standards, or has low expectations for its students: a school can have a supportive academic culture and still light the fire of ambition in its students. It does mean, however, the school provides a less intensive culture than schools with a “rigorous” academic classification, and is focused more simply on instilling a love of learning and life-long curiosity.

    Under what conditions would you advise a family against choosing school_name?

    Under what conditions would you advise a family against choosing your school?

    ST. ANNE'S SCHOOL

    "St. Anne’s School is built around an all-in community model where every student is expected to participate fully in athletics, arts, and co-curricular programming every day. These are not optional activities; they are integral to the student experience. Families seeking a more flexible schedule may find it challenging to meet these expectations. Additionally, families looking for a large, co-educational environment may find that our intimate, all-girls setting does not align with their preferences. Our focus is on empowering girls through tailored programming and a deeply engaged school culture."

    What aspect of school_name is underappreciated?

    What aspect of your school is underappreciated?

    ST. ANNE'S SCHOOL

    "Two of the most underappreciated aspects of St. Anne’s School are the Partnerhood and our Project-Based Learning (PBL) program. The Partnerhood is a unique and powerful framework that fosters deep collaboration and shared purpose across the school community. While it can be a challenging concept to grasp from the outside, it is an incredible asset to our students, shaping how they engage with one another and with their learning environment.

    Our PBL program, running from Grades 5 through 12, is another standout feature that deserves more recognition. All students participate in weekly project-based learning modules designed around constructivist and experiential learning theories. These modules empower students to take ownership of their learning through authentic, interdisciplinary tasks that enhance higher-order thinking, problem-solving, self-regulation, and metacognition. It’s a cornerstone of our academic approach that sets our students up for lifelong learning and leadership."

    What improvements or changes has school_name made recently?

    What improvements or changes has your school made recently?

    ST. ANNE'S SCHOOL

    "St. Anne’s School has made several exciting improvements that reflect our commitment to growth, innovation, and student experience. We recently opened a 2-acre turf field, providing expanded opportunities for athletics and outdoor programming. We also introduced an in-house dining services team, offering fresh, nutritious meals prepared onsite to support student well-being and community connection.

    In addition, we’ve launched a new phase of our Dream It Forward Campaign to construct “The Nest,” a dedicated space for wellness, community, and athletics, further underscoring our focus on wellness and whole-school participation."
